Uruchamianie defragmentacji dysku systemu Windows podczas rozruchu w systemie Windows 10

3

Mój komputer pokazuje, że system jest zarezerwowany, a partycje systemu Windows są pofragmentowane powyżej 10%. Utrzymałem opcję defragmentacji działającą w systemie Windows, ale nie ma to wpływu na procent fragmentacji.

Zastanawiałem się, czy mogę uruchomić defragmentację podczas uruchamiania systemu, aby pliki nie były zablokowane. Ale nie mogę znaleźć żadnego sposobu, aby zaplanować defragmentację podczas rozruchu.

Czy istnieje sposób, aby to zrobić, tak jak narzędzie Check Disk działa przy rozruchu we własnym interfejsie użytkownika?

Edytować:

Na zrzucie ekranu partycja systemowa i partycja systemu Windows są pofragmentowane. Zabawne jest to, że po każdym kliknięciu przycisku „Analizuj” wyświetla różne wartości. Próbowałem użyć wiersza polecenia podczas uruchamiania, ale to nie pozwoliło na polecenie defrag. Spróbuję to zrobić i opublikować tutaj.

Partycja, o której mowa

Zrzut ekranu narzędzia inteligentnej defragmentacji Smart Defrag

jitendragarg
źródło

Odpowiedzi:

1

Zastanawiałem się, czy mogę uruchomić defragmentację podczas uruchamiania systemu?

Możesz do tego użyć IObit Smart Defrag . Ma opcję wykonania „Defragmentacji czasu rozruchu”:

IObit Smart Defrag to kolejne bezpłatne narzędzie, które warto przechowywać na dysku. (Pobierz wersję przenośną .) To nie tylko defragmentuje pliki, ale także ma funkcję Defragmentacji czasu rozruchu.

wprowadź opis zdjęcia tutaj

Uruchamia to narzędzie do defragmentacji zaraz po włączeniu komputera i przed załadowaniem systemu Windows. Włącz wszystkie opcje pola wyboru i kliknij Konfiguruj.

IObit Smart Defrag

Wybierz opcję Tylko następny rozruch, kliknij Zastosuj, a następnie OK. Uruchom ponownie komputer, aby zdefragmentować używane pliki systemowe.

Źródło Defragmentuj dysk po aktualizacji do systemu Windows 10 w celu uzyskania szybkości

DavidPostill
źródło
Dzięki. Spróbuję go użyć. Mam nadzieję, że to działa. Skomentuje tutaj po zakończeniu. BTW, konfiguracja tego oprogramowania próbuje również instalować paski narzędzi.
jitendragarg
Przepraszamy, ale nie wyświetla zarezerwowanego miejsca w systemie. Zmienię pytanie za pomocą zrzutów ekranu, aby pomóc.
jitendragarg
1
Spróbuj nadać partycji zarezerwowanej systemowi literę dysku, korzystając z narzędzia Zarządzanie dyskami
DavidPostill
Dzięki. To się udało. Jakoś zamontowanie partycji nie działało z wiersza polecenia. Ale przypisanie litery z zarządzania dyskami działało. Teraz to narzędzie wyświetla partycję dysku i pomyślnie ją defragmentuje.
jitendragarg
Defraggler jest również miły .... thewindowsclub.com/…
Moab
2

Możesz to zrobić ręcznie podczas uruchamiania za pomocą wiersza polecenia.

Uruchamianie Defrag w wierszu polecenia podczas uruchamiania

  • Otwórz wiersz polecenia podczas uruchamiania.

  • W wierszu polecenia wpisz diskparti naciśnij klawisz Enter.

  • W wierszu polecenia wpisz list volumei naciśnij klawisz Enter.

Ważne: zanotuj literę dysku, którą chcesz zoptymalizować. Litera dysku dla dysku nie zawsze będzie taka sama podczas rozruchu, jak w systemie Windows.

  • W wierszu polecenia wpisz, exitnaciśnij klawisz Enter i przejdź do kroku poniżej:

Aby użyć narzędzia do defragmentacji, wystarczy wpisać, defraga następnie parametry, których chcesz użyć. Możesz wyświetlić plik pomocy polecenia, wpisując defrag /?.

Następnie, aby użyć defrag, wystarczy wpisać następujące dane:

defrag [name of your drive] [parameter] [extra parameters]

Oto niektóre często używane polecenia defrag:

defrag C: / O

Uwaga: C :Zamiast tego w poleceniu wpisz żądaną literę dysku.

to znaczy

defrag /C /O

W tym przypadku Oparametr oznacza Perform the proper optimization for each media type(Możesz dostosować parametry do własnych upodobań).

Referencje

xavier_fakerat
źródło
Działa na dysku Windows. Ale nie ma na liście dysku zarezerwowanego przez system.
jitendragarg
Czy Twój zarezerwowany dysk jest ukryty? Prawdopodobnie może to być powód, również większość zarezerwowanych przez system lub partycje przywracania systemu są zwykle ukryte i nie mają przypisanej litery. Może to być jeden z powodów lub musisz przejść do GUI i jawnie dołączyć takie dyski do defragmentacji.
xavier_fakerat
Ok, próbowałem sprawdzić, czy partycja jest ukryta. To zdecydowanie nie było. Jest wyświetlany w zarządzaniu dyskami. Ale kiedy próbowałem go uruchomić, od razu rzucił błąd, mówiąc: „polecenie defrag nie istnieje”. Próbowałem uruchomić go w programie diskpart i bezpośrednio z wiersza polecenia. Ten sam błąd za każdym razem. Jednak partycja Windows działa, więc to dobrze.
jitendragarg
@jitendragarg defrag.exenie jest uwzględniony w środowisku odzyskiwania systemu Windows, które jest używane w wierszu polecenia uruchamianym za pomocą zaawansowanych opcji uruchamiania. Ale możesz użyć tego z instalacji systemu Windows, tj c:\Windows\System32\defrag.exe.
user318054
1

W przypadku rozruchu opartego na UEFI / GPT możesz najpierw zamontować zarezerwowaną partycję systemową za pomocą mountvol b: / s , a teraz możesz użyć defrag b: /U /Vdo defragmentacji dysku. Teraz ponownie odmontuj partycję systemową za pomocą mountvol b: /d.

magicandre1981
źródło
zgłasza błąd informujący, że „parametr jest niepoprawny”.
jitendragarg
Próbowałem zamontować partycję przy użyciu innej metody, ale po zamontowaniu nadal nie widzę dysku wymienionego w żadnym narzędziu do defragmentacji, nadal wyświetla listę „zarezerwowany system” w oknie narzędzia do defragmentacji
jitendragarg
ok, zapomniałem, że dotyczy to tylko UEFI / GPT. Wygląda na to, że używasz BIOS / MBR
magicandre1981
W porządku. Może w przyszłości przyda się komuś innemu. Dla mnie zadziałało przypisywanie liter bezpośrednio z menedżera dysku. Może możesz dodać te informacje w odpowiedzi dla innych osób.
jitendragarg